Market context

Heroic meet 9INE in a best-of-three winners’ match from Esports World Cup Open Qualifier Group 7, with the crowd currently pricing Heroic as a very strong favourite and the market showing **0% YES** for 9INE. That is well below the external consensus: bookmaker-style prices in the search results put Heroic around 1.17 and 9INE around 4.40, while prediction sites are heavily skewed towards Heroic, with one listing Heroic at 100% and another showing 88.5% of user picks on the favourites’ side[11][17][9].

For handicappers, the key comparison is not whether Heroic should be favoured, but whether the current zero-implied price on the underdog is too extreme. Comparable pre-match listings still frame 9INE as the clear second choice rather than a dead shot, and one set of match markets even priced a 2-1 type Heroic win as the most plausible scoreline rather than a straight sweep[1][7]. That matters because in BO3s, map volatility can keep an underdog live even when the favourite is the stronger roster, so any value on 9INE would sit in a contrarian upset view rather than a broad-form assessment of win probability[11][17].

The main trader watchpoint is whether this fixture actually runs on schedule, because the open qualifier timetable has been fluid across listing sites, with the same group also showing Heroic vs REM and 9INE vs ABT Esports in adjacent slots[10][15][16]. So the practical catalysts are late schedule changes, live bracket updates, and any official confirmation from event or match pages before the 7 August cutoff; if the match is delayed, cancelled, or never produces a winner inside the market window, settlement can move away from a normal team result[1][8][12].

Resolution & payout

Polymarket-based markets settle through the UMA Optimistic Oracle on Polygon. A proposer submits the outcome, a two-hour challenge window opens, and unchallenged proposals finalise the resolution. Payouts settle automatically in USDC the moment the result is final — no bookmaker, no delay.

Kalshi-based markets settle in USD via the CFTC-regulated clearinghouse. Betfair Exchange settles in GBP/EUR net of commission. Manifold is play-money and does not pay out real funds.

Do I pay tax on prediction market profits in the UK?
UKGC-licensed platform profits (Betfair, Smarkets) are typically tax-free gambling winnings for UK individuals. Polymarket profits involve USDC crypto transactions, which HMRC treats as Capital Gains Tax events. Keep full transaction records and report via Self Assessment if gains exceed £3,000 per tax year.
How do I deposit on Polymarket from the UK?
UK traders typically fund Polymarket via Coinbase UK, Kraken or Revolut — buying USDC with GBP and transferring to a Polygon-compatible wallet (MetaMask, Coinbase Wallet). Polymarket's onboarding walks you through the bridging process. Typical GBP-to-USDC conversion costs 0.5–1%.
